The Big Picture: Decades of Dazzling Power
Let's cut right to the chase, shall we? When we talk about how long a solar farm lasts, we're generally looking at a pretty impressive timeframe. We're talking decades, my friend. Think about it: most solar farms are designed and built with a minimum operational lifespan of around 25 to 30 years. Yep, you heard that right – a quarter to nearly a third of a century!

It's Not Just One Thing: The Parts Play a Role
Now, a solar farm isn't just one giant, monolithic sun-zapping machine. It's a collection of super-important parts, and each has its own little story to tell about longevity. Think of it like a band: some members might have solo careers, but they all contribute to the main act!

The Star of the Show: Solar Panels (PV Modules)
These are the rock stars, the celebrities of the solar farm. And they are built to endure! Most high-quality solar panels come with performance warranties that guarantee they'll still be churning out at least 80-85% of their original power output after 25 years. That's a pretty sweet deal!
Do they just pack up and go home after 25 years? Nope! They keep going, like that energizer bunny that just won't quit. They simply degrade a tiny bit each year – we're talking a fraction of a percent (usually around 0.5%) annually. So, an old panel might not be as peppy as a brand-new one, but it’s still getting the job done, just a little more chill about it.

The Brains of the Operation: Inverters
If the panels are the muscles, the inverters are definitely the brains. They convert the DC electricity from the panels into the AC electricity your home (or the grid) can actually use. These clever contraptions typically have a shorter lifespan than the panels, usually around 10 to 15 years.
But don't fret! When they reach the end of their run, they're simply swapped out for new, often more efficient models. It's like upgrading your computer’s processor – same great system, just a smarter brain inside!
The Unsung Heroes: Racks, Trackers, and Wiring
Ever thought about what holds those panels up? Or how the power gets from the panel to the inverter? That's where the mounting structures (racks and trackers) and all that glorious cabling come in. And these guys are built like tanks!

The steel and aluminum structures are designed to withstand decades of wind, rain, and whatever else Mother Nature throws at them. We're talking 30+ years, easily. The wiring is also made to be robust and durable. So, while they might not be as glamorous as the panels, they're absolutely essential and built to last.
What Helps Them Live Longer (and Prosper!)
Just like taking care of yourself helps you live a long and happy life, a few things help solar farms hit those impressive longevity numbers:

- Quality Components: Buying good stuff from the get-go makes a huge difference. You wouldn't buy a car made of cardboard, would you?
- Proper Installation: A solid setup means everything is working correctly and efficiently from day one. No wobbly bits here!
- Regular Maintenance: Keeping those panels clean (dust, pollen, bird droppings – the usual suspects!), checking connections, and promptly replacing any worn-out parts. Think of it as a spa day for the solar farm!
